Review

Liberty Commons N&R Alamance in Burlington is best suited for families seeking post-acute rehab and long-term skilled nursing where a strong rehabilitation engine can drive real functional gains. The center consistently shows up strongest in therapy - PT and OT teams that are capable, focused, and hands-on with mobility, balance, and daily living skills. It is particularly appropriate for hip and knee replacement recoveries, stroke rehab, wound care, and situations where returning home hinges on intensive therapy. The facility also accommodates memory-care needs, with dedicated units and staff who demonstrate patience and continuity in daily routines. Those with advance care planning in mind will find a responsive environment that can coordinate medical oversight and therapy under one roof.

The most evident positives center on the rehab culture and the caregiving attitude of many staff members. Reviewers repeatedly praise the therapy teams as knowledgeable, motivating, and effective, with therapists who partner with families to map out progress and set realistic goals. Nursing and CNA staff frequently receive compliments for their kindness, attentiveness, and competency, contributing to steady medication management and supportive daily care. The environment is described as clean, orderly, and reasonably well-maintained, with comfortable private rooms and a spacious dining area, along with engaging activities that keep residents socially connected. When therapy and personal attention align, families report meaningful improvements and a sense of returning to baseline or even surpassing it.

Yet a pattern of serious safety and care concerns disrupts the overall picture. Several reviews recount falls, missed checks, and instances of residents left unattended or inadequately supervised. Instances of dehydration, unaddressed pain, and delays in responding to needs have left some families alarmed about the reliability of frontline care. Adverse experiences extend to perceptions of neglect or miscommunication from administrative staff, with complaints about unreturned calls, opaque admission processes, and inconsistent coordination among care teams. These contrasts - outstanding rehab outcomes in some cases, and troubling lapses in others - underscore the uneven experience across shifts, units, and days.

On the administrative and leadership front, experiences vary widely. Some families encounter compassionate admissions coordinators and engaged social workers who explain plans clearly and ease the transition. Others encounter frustration with responsiveness and a sense that leadership struggles to orchestrate care services with confidence. The best advice hinges on probing upfront: request a dedicated point of contact for updates, meet with therapy leaders to understand the recovery plan, and ask how care coordination is managed across nursing, therapy, and physicians. The facility's ability to sustain high-quality care appears tied to how well leadership empowers staff, maintains staffing levels, and communicates with families.

For decision-makers, the takeaway is practical and decisive: Liberty Commons shines when rehabilitation is the priority and when families are prepared to stay actively involved. It is a strong choice for post-acute recovery and memory-care support, provided the care team is stable and responsive. Those seeking a simple, steady assisted-living experience with less medical intensity or who require consistently flawless administrative communication should consider alternatives - especially facilities with more uniform staffing patterns and clearer care coordination. In every case, a prospective family should visit with concrete questions about therapy intensity, safety protocols on all shifts, and a direct line to leadership capable of delivering dependable updates.

Ultimately, the right fit hinges on alignment between needs and the facility's execution. Prospective residents or their families should demand a hands-on tour of the rehab areas, meet the therapy leads, and obtain a written care plan that includes fall prevention, wound care, and medication management. Look for evidence of communication discipline - regular nurse notes, timely family updates, and a clear escalation path if concerns arise. If those boxes are checked and therapy teams demonstrate consistent engagement, Liberty Commons can be a transformational step toward greater independence and a safer, more confident return home. If not, alternatives that emphasize calm daily routines and steadier administrative oversight may deliver a more predictable experience.
